Purchasing tickets online is relatively new in the US. However, most states do not allow you to purchase tickets online, and others are unsure if they will allow it. This guide will help you learn more about the online lottery in the US, including which states offer it, how to buy tickets from third-party websites, and what games are available.

While online lottery sales are legal, many states have been slow to adopt them. They are concerned about the potential for fraud and cannibalization. They are also wary about the potential for minors to purchase tickets. In addition, despite legalization, states are not as eager to lose tax revenue generated by lottery sales.
